Research
- Cavity optomechanics and levitodynamics: mechanical systems in quantum regime, formulation of dissipative quantum systems with feedback and measurements
- Ultracold quantum matters: quantum many-body theory, superfluidity of atomic gas, matter-wave control using Laguerre-Gaussian beams
- Quantum theory of nonlinear dynamics: synchronization, multistabilities in (opto)mechanical systems, and their applications to quantum information sciences
